public final class TemporalAsset extends GeneratedMessageV3 implements TemporalAssetOrBuilder
Temporal asset. In addition to the asset, the temporal asset includes the
status of the asset and valid from and to time of it.
Protobuf type google.cloud.asset.v1p2beta1.TemporalAsset
Inherited Members
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T)
com.google.protobuf.GeneratedMessageV3.<ListT>makeMutableCopy(ListT,int)
com.google.protobuf.GeneratedMessageV3.<T>emptyList(java.lang.Class<T>)
com.google.protobuf.GeneratedMessageV3.internalGetMapFieldReflection(int)
Static Fields
ASSET_FIELD_NUMBER
public static final int ASSET_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
DELETED_FIELD_NUMBER
public static final int DELETED_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
WINDOW_FIELD_NUMBER
public static final int WINDOW_FIELD_NUMBER
Field Value |
Type |
Description |
int |
|
Static Methods
getDefaultInstance()
public static TemporalAsset getDefaultInstance()
getDescriptor()
public static final Descriptors.Descriptor getDescriptor()
newBuilder()
public static TemporalAsset.Builder newBuilder()
newBuilder(TemporalAsset prototype)
public static TemporalAsset.Builder newBuilder(TemporalAsset prototype)
public static TemporalAsset parseDelimitedFrom(InputStream input)
public static TemporalAsset parseDelimitedF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
parseFrom(byte[] data)
public static TemporalAsset parseFrom(byte[] data)
Parameter |
Name |
Description |
data |
byte[]
|
par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
public static TemporalAsset parseFrom(byte[] data, ExtensionRegistryLite extensionRegistry)
parseFrom(ByteString data)
public static TemporalAsset parseFrom(ByteString data)
par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static TemporalAsset parseFrom(ByteString data, ExtensionRegistryLite extensionRegistry)
public static TemporalAsset parseFrom(CodedInputStream input)
public static TemporalAsset parseF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
public static TemporalAsset parseFrom(InputStream input)
public static TemporalAsset parseFrom(InputStream input, ExtensionRegistryLite extensionRegistry)
parseFrom(ByteBuffer data)
public static TemporalAsset parseFrom(ByteBuffer data)
par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
public static TemporalAsset parseFrom(ByteBuffer data, ExtensionRegistryLite extensionRegistry)
parser()
public static Parser<TemporalAsset> parser()
Methods
equals(Object obj)
public boolean equals(Object obj)
Parameter |
Name |
Description |
obj |
Object
|
Overrides
getAsset()
Asset.
.google.cloud.asset.v1p2beta1.Asset asset = 3;
Returns |
Type |
Description |
Asset |
The asset.
|
getAssetOrBuilder()
public AssetOrBuilder getAssetOrBuilder()
Asset.
.google.cloud.asset.v1p2beta1.Asset asset = 3;
getDefaultInstanceForType()
public TemporalAsset getDefaultInstanceForType()
getDeleted()
public boolean getDeleted()
If the asset is deleted or not.
bool deleted = 2;
Returns |
Type |
Description |
boolean |
The deleted.
|
getParserForType()
public Parser<TemporalAsset> getParserForType()
Overrides
getSerializedSize()
public int getSerializedSize()
Returns |
Type |
Description |
int |
|
Overrides
getWindow()
public TimeWindow getWindow()
The time window when the asset data and state was observed.
.google.cloud.asset.v1p2beta1.TimeWindow window = 1;
getWindowOrBuilder()
public TimeWindowOrBuilder getWindowOrBuilder()
The time window when the asset data and state was observed.
.google.cloud.asset.v1p2beta1.TimeWindow window = 1;
hasAsset()
public boolean hasAsset()
Asset.
.google.cloud.asset.v1p2beta1.Asset asset = 3;
Returns |
Type |
Description |
boolean |
Whether the asset field is set.
|
hasWindow()
public boolean hasWindow()
The time window when the asset data and state was observed.
.google.cloud.asset.v1p2beta1.TimeWindow window = 1;
Returns |
Type |
Description |
boolean |
Whether the window field is set.
|
hashCode()
Returns |
Type |
Description |
int |
|
Overrides
internalGetFieldAccessorTable()
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Overrides
isInitialized()
public final boolean isInitialized()
Overrides
newBuilderForType()
public TemporalAsset.Builder newBuilderForType()
newBuilderForType(GeneratedMessageV3.BuilderParent parent)
protected TemporalAsset.Builder newBuilderForType(GeneratedMessageV3.BuilderParent parent)
Overrides
new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
protected Object newInstance(GeneratedMessageV3.UnusedPrivateParameter unused)
Returns |
Type |
Description |
Object |
|
Overrides
toBuilder()
public TemporalAsset.Builder toBuilder()
writeTo(CodedOutputStream output)
public void writeTo(CodedOutputStream output)
Overrides